Rumah >pangkalan data >tutorial mysql >Apakah maksud transaksi dalam MySQL? Terangkan sifat-sifatnya?

Apakah maksud transaksi dalam MySQL? Terangkan sifat-sifatnya?

WBOY
WBOYke hadapan
2023-09-06 22:25:06690semak imbas

MySQL 中的事务是什么意思?解释一下它的属性?

Transaksi ialah satu set operasi pangkalan data yang dilakukan mengikut turutan, seperti satu unit kerja. Dalam erti kata lain, urus niaga tidak akan selesai melainkan setiap operasi dalam kumpulan berjaya. Jika mana-mana operasi dalam transaksi gagal, keseluruhan transaksi gagal. Malah, kita boleh mengumpulkan banyak pertanyaan SQL ke dalam kumpulan dan melaksanakannya bersama-sama sebagai sebahagian daripada transaksi.

Sifat urus niaga

Transaksi mempunyai empat sifat standard berikut, biasanya diwakili oleh singkatan ACID:

    #🎜🎜s##🎜 Properties
  • - Pastikan semua operasi dalam unit kerja berjaya diselesaikan jika tidak, pada titik kegagalan transaksi akan dibatalkan dan operasi sebelumnya dikembalikan ke keadaan sebelumnya.
  • Consistency
  • - Memastikan pangkalan data bertukar keadaan dengan betul selepas berjaya melakukan transaksi.
  • Isolasi
  • - Membolehkan transaksi beroperasi secara bebas dan telus antara satu sama lain.
  • Kegigihan
  • - Memastikan hasil atau kesan transaksi yang dilakukan berterusan sekiranya berlaku kegagalan sistem.

Atas ialah kandungan terperinci Apakah maksud transaksi dalam MySQL? Terangkan sifat-sifatnya?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Kenyataan:
Artikel ini dikembalikan pada:tutorialspoint.com. Jika ada pelanggaran, sila hubungi admin@php.cn Padam